Petteri Orpo

Personal details

Minister of the Interior, 29 May 2015 to present

Master of Social Sciences, Member of Parliament
National Coalition Party
Date and place of birth: 3 November 1969, Köyliö
Place of residence: Turku

Political career

Minister of the Interior, 29 May 2015 to present
Minister of Agriculture and Forestry (Stubb), 24 June 2014–29 May 2015

National Coalition Party Parliamentary Group, Chair 2012–2014, 2nd Vice Chair 2011–2012, 3rd Vice Chair 2007–2011
National Coalition Party, Municipal and Regional Policy Committee, Chair 2008–2012
National Coalition Party of Southwest Finland, Chair 2006–2012
National Coalition Party, Board of Directors, Member 2006–2012
National Coalition Party, Deputy Party Secretary 2003–2005
National Coalition Party of Southwest Finland, Managing Director 1998–2001
National Coalition Party, Municipal and Regional Policy Committee, Chair 2008–2012

Member of Parliament, 2007 to present
Parliament work

Regional Council of Southwest Finland, Board, Chair 2012–2014
Regional Coucil of Southwest Finland, Assembly, Vice Chair, 2009–2012, Member 2005–2009
Hospital Disctrict of Southwest Finland, Member 1997–2000

Turku City Executive, Member 1999–2002, 2005–2007
Turku City Council, Member 1997–2000, 2005 to present
Turku City Executive, Personnel Subcommittee, Vice Chair, 2001–2002
Board of Youth Work, Chair 1997–1998

Other work experience and societal responsibilities

Business Service Director, Turku Adult Education Centre, 2005–2011
Special Adviser, Ministry of the Interior, 2002–2003
National Union of University Students in Finland, Secretary General, 1997–1998
Student Union of the University of Turku, Secretary General, 1994–1996

Finnish Association for the Development of Vocational Education and Training, Board Member 2014
TPS Turku ry, Chair 2007–2008
Finnish 4H Federation, Council, Chair 2007–2014
Aid Commission, Chair 2001–2004
Oy Turkuhalli – Åbohallen Ab, Board, Chair 2001–2003, 2006–2008

Other information

Spouse: Niina Kanniainen-Orpo
Two children
Language skills: Finnish, English
